Can’t link it right now (end of break at work) but I Hideki Kamiya from Platinum and the Bayonetta series did say a few things.
Wonderful 101 has all the paperwork in regards to functionality and gameplay mechanics and how it would be ported to Switch READY. Nintendo just needs to greenlight it for the system. So in other words, the only thing stopping the cult classic from being on the Switch is Nintendo giving the okay. The porting would be fairly quick and an overall smooth process, probably taking no more that late middle next year to get on the system, which is exciting.
